The river between St Cloud and Monticello was pretty good long ago
when I fished it. If you can't find a camping spot there are plenty of
motels there now. The river flairs out into some shallow sections
just upstream of the Nuke plant. Easy to wade and fish in the
summer.
The river between Monticello and St Cloud was supposed to have some
good Muskie fishing as well.
